Transaction e11882cfde63db72813c62ee33f998fe0799e7016225b21433c7eaec3244f945

10 Input
2 Outputs
  • e11882cfde63db72813c62ee33f998fe0799e7016225b21433c7eaec3244f945:0
  • value  2635353
    address  bc1q7ehkumcr38jq6avuy5y2jhm8ljt0z9avu02mpnzkkt74605x7jgqrkdxdx
  • e11882cfde63db72813c62ee33f998fe0799e7016225b21433c7eaec3244f945:1
  • value  149917797
    address  32uZrzNBGG3tLzTHf78mLbDHmfr2DqjPwT